Buying Guide: How To Choose The Right Basketball Leg Sleeve
When selecting leg sleeves for basketball, consider fit, fabric, compression level, and durability. The goal is to find a sleeve that stays in place during agile movements while offering muscle support and adequate airflow to prevent overheating. For outdoor play, UV protection helps protect skin during sun exposure, while indoor use benefits from moisture-wicking fabrics that keep legs dry. Silicone bands can prevent slipping, but ensure they are comfortable and not overly tight. Size charts vary by brand; measure thigh circumference and leg length to pick the correct size for optimal compression without restricting movement.
Key factors to weigh against your needs:
- Activity level: High-intensity basketball may benefit from stronger compression and stable fit.
- Climate: Outdoor play requires UV protection and moisture management; indoor sessions prioritize breathability and comfort.
- Injury history: If you’re managing knee or shin discomfort, select sleeves offering targeted support and recovery features.
- Size and fit: Accurate measurements prevent slipping or overly tight wear. Some sleeves run small; others offer generous stretch.
Material trade-offs often occur: nylon-spandex blends emphasize stretch and moisture management, while polyester blends can provide durability and comfort. Consider two-piece or multi-pack options if you want backup sleeves for practice and game days. Finally, verify that the product’s design aligns with your basketball routine—whether you need extra knee protection, shin support, or simply a familiar compression feel that helps you stay focused during play.
